Step-by-Step Guide to Implementing Empathy-Centered Marketing Strategies
1. Map the Client Emotional Journey and Tailor Messaging
- Conduct interviews with divorce lawyers and clients to uncover emotional pain points.
- Develop detailed personas representing emotional states throughout the divorce process.
- Craft messages that explicitly acknowledge these feelings, e.g., “We help you find clarity amidst uncertainty.”
- Use real-time survey capabilities from platforms such as Zigpoll to test emotional resonance and adjust messaging accordingly.
2. Showcase Personalized Support Features Prominently
- Create dedicated product pages highlighting customizable communication tools like templated empathetic messages and client progress tracking.
- Include short demo videos and screenshots illustrating how lawyers can tailor interactions.
- Run A/B tests comparing empathy-focused messaging versus feature-heavy content to identify what drives engagement best.

FAQ: Common Questions About Empathy-Centered Marketing in Divorce Law Software
What is excellent service marketing in divorce law software?
It’s marketing that highlights how your software supports empathetic communication and personalized client workflows, focusing on emotional connection rather than just technical features.
How can software highlight empathy through marketing?
By showcasing customizable communication tools, sharing client success stories, and producing educational content that teaches lawyers to use the software for compassionate client care.
Which metrics best measure empathetic marketing success?
Net Promoter Score (NPS), Customer Satisfaction (CSAT), sentiment analysis from surveys and social media, and feature adoption rates related to communication tools.
How do I collect feedback on emotional resonance in marketing?
Use survey platforms like Zigpoll or SurveyMonkey with sentiment analysis capabilities to gather and analyze client and lawyer feedback.
What tools can help personalize marketing messages effectively?
Marketing automation platforms like HubSpot or Marketo allow segmentation and tailored messaging based on user data and behavior.
